Sorry, we're not going to make this change. However, I think we could accept a patch to add OnlyShowIn=GNOME; to the .desktop and add an additional .desktop with NotShowIn=GNOME; with the Name set to Nautilus.
There's a chance upstream would accept that change. And I'd like to see it proposed upstream before we accept it into Ubuntu.
